My 75g tank been running for 2 months now with live stock. 6 fish, some snails, hermit crabs and some soft coral. I have a skimmer and a five. My question is do I do a water change if no nitrates are present?

Nah, I reckon you are good, presuming everything else is also good. If there's consumption of calcium or whatever and your main method of replenishment are water changes, then you gotta measure them and make a decision based on that too.
